Abstract

The utility model discloses a self-locking bolt, which comprises a bolt body and external screw threads arranged on the bolt body, wherein a wedge-shaped inclined surface is arranged on the root of the external screw threads, and an included angle between the wedge-shaped inclined surface and the central line of the bolt ranges from 25 degrees to 35 degrees. The self-locking bolt has the advantages of simple structure, low cost and capacity of achieving the anti-release purpose without changing a using method or increasing extra accessories.

Description

A kind of self-locking screw
Technical field
The utility model relates to a kind of self-locking screw.
Background technique
The fastening piece that screw bolt and nut is formed is widely used in the connection of the component in the engineering goods such as lathe, automobile, agricultural machinery, and the tooth form angle is that the V thread screw of 60 degree is most common standard screw threads.Standard thread, often gets loose under the condition of violent vibration voluntarily because of its intrinsic defective, cause connect the loosening of component, light then cause the afunction of machinery equipment, weight is what for to leading to security incident.The existing loosening method of threaded fastener that solves mainly contains following several: inlay nylon or elastic collet, install retaining pin, install the retaining cushion additional, gluing etc. on screw thread.Said method ubiquity anti-loosing effect is poor, the defective of manufacturing or assembly technology complexity, user cost height and reusability difference.
The model utility content
The purpose of this utility model provides a kind of self-locking screw, to solve the above-mentioned defective that prior art exists.
To achieve these goals, the utility model provides a kind of self-locking screw of following structure, comprises bolt body and is located at outside thread on the bolt body, and its structural feature is: be provided with the wedge shape inclined-plane in externally threaded tooth bottom.
The angle of described wedge shape inclined-plane and bolt center line is 25 °~35 °.
The angle of described wedge shape inclined-plane and bolt center line is 30 °.
By above-mentioned disclosed technological scheme as can be known, when bolt and internal thread screw when using, each cusp in its screwing length of internal thread presses closer on the wedge shape inclined-plane of worm tooth bottom outside uniformly, thereby produce the normal force more much bigger than standard thread, the very big increase of normal force also nature increased frictional force between internal and external screw thread greatly, thereby can reach the purpose that prevents that connecting thread is loosening.
That advantage of the present utility model is is simple in structure, cost is low, does not change using method, does not increase additional attachments and just can reach locking purpose.

Embodiment
Shown in Figure 1 is structural representation that the utility model matches with the nut 4 with standard thread tightens together A parts 5 and B parts 6, self-locking screw provided by the utility model comprises bolt body 1, bolt body 1 is provided with outside thread 2, is provided with wedge shape inclined-plane 3 in the tooth bottom of outside thread 2.Wedge shape inclined-plane 3 is 25 °-35 ° with the angle of bolt center line, and wedge shape inclined-plane 3 serves as preferred with the angle of bolt center line with 30 °.
As shown in Figure 2, wedge shape inclined-plane 3 is 30 ° with the angle of bolt center line, supposes that the axial force that bolt is subjected to is F, so normal force Ft=2F.
As shown in Figure 3, suppose that the axial force that bolt is subjected to is all F, so normal force Fn=1.15F.
Ft that is to say that near 1.74 times of Fn the normal force that the utility model produces is 1.74 times of standard thread, thereby has reached locking purpose.
